North Kohala Public Library to close for renovation work

North Kohala Public Library will close temporarily for a renovation project from June 18 through 24. During this time, acoustic paneling will be installed in the Library. The book drop will remain open.

Fire/rescue units responded to a 6:58 a.m. alarm Monday (Nov 7) to a structure fire in Kapaau, North Kohala.

Crews found a home on Union Mill Road engulfed in flames. Occupants of the home escaped the fire and gathered at a pre-designated meeting place.

North Kohala man charge for dealing meth

A North Kohala man has been charged with methamphetamine trafficking and other offenses. On Friday (April 1), officers from the Area II Vice Section served a search warrant at the Kapa’au home of 58-year-old Kenneth Tomomitsu. Officers recovered 94.7 grams of packaged methamphetamine and associated paraphernalia, including digital scales and associated paraphernalia.
